Wolfgang Tillmans - Wako Book 4 - 2008

Wako Book 4 Wolfgang Tillmans Wako/2008/Japanese/153*218*8 Wolfgang Tillmans / Wako Book 4 is a photobook by photographer Wolfgang Tillmans, who was born in Germany and is based in the UK. He gained attention in the 1990s through his work in magazines such as i-D and Interview, and in 2000 he won the prestigious Turner Prize. Inspired by youth culture in London and his unique perspective and sense of style, he captures fragments of everyday life, transcending the boundaries of photography. He continues to expand his artistic horizons, working in film production, installation art, abstract fine art, and other fields. His style of capturing familiar subjects from new perspectives, combined with his real-close trends, continues to be highly regarded by fashionistas. This book is the fourth installment in the collaborative series between Wako Works of Art and Tillmans, whose sixth work was released in 2020. It consists of monochrome and color works created in the 2000s, edited and designed under Tillmans' own direction. Limited to 1,500 copies.
